Military Police Officer

A military police officer is responsible for leading the Soldiers who protect lives and property on Army National Guard installations.

Officers supervise the execution of the five Military Police battlefield functions: maneuver and mobility support operations (reconnaissance and surveillance), area security operations (site security and response), law and order operations (law enforcement and developing host-nation police forces), internment/resettlement operations (military prisoners and enemy combatants), and police intelligence operations.

Training

Job training for a Military Police Officer requires completing the Basic Officer Leader Course II and 10 weeks of Military Police Basic Officer Leadership Course III in Fort Leonard Wood, MO. Some of the skills you'll learn are: Officer leadership responsibilities Skills and tactics of the Military Police Corps

Helpful skills

  • Self-discipline, confidence and intelligence
  • Physical and mental fitness to perform under pressure
  • Ability to make quick decisions
  • Capability to bear numerous responsibilities

Civilian career relevance

The skills you learn will help prepare you for a career with federal, state and local law enforcement.
